Wisdom, in Proverbs 8:22, says, “The LORD possessed me in the beginning of his way, before his works of old.”

Jordan explains, “Wisdom says, ‘When He starts doing all that He’s doing, He already had me! He already had the purpose.’ Verse 30 says, ‘Then I was by him, as one brought up with him: and I was daily his delight, rejoicing always before him.’ Wisdom’s saying, ‘You couldn’t get us away from one another. Best friends. I was daily his delight.’

In five of the six days of creation in Genesis 1 God looks at it and says, ‘It’s good.’ At the end, He says, ‘It’s very good.’ Jordan explains, “When He said that, He’s not talking about moral perfection. He’s saying, ‘Hey, the plan’s coming together! What I’ve created matches my plan!’ What’s the plan? ‘Rejoicing in the habitable parts of the earth. My delights were with the sons of men.’

“God was creating a universe in which He purposed to live. A creation that recognized Him, His glory, His wisdom, Him as being worthy. He was creating a universe to share His life, to share the life that He has. To share the purpose that He has. To take His understanding and to share that.

“God’s purpose in the creation is to honor and exalt His Son, the Lord Jesus Christ. To bring Him, His authority, His headship as the supreme thing.

"The Bible’s an amazing treasure. It’s God’s special revelation of Himself. It’s not a random heap of verses and text and personal good-luck charms. The Bible’s a gripping story, a story of an awesome God who is Himself on a mission. A God who’s got a plan and purpose and is accomplishing something, and the ultimate goal of that mission is to exalt His Son and to share His life and His life’s purpose with a creation.”
